Muscular Dystrophy Can Affect Different Muscles at Different Ages
Muscular dystrophy includes genetic muscle disorders that cause progressive weakness, with symptoms varying by type and age.
Common symptoms may include:
- Gradually worsening muscle weakness
- Frequent falls or difficulty rising
- Trouble running, climbing, or lifting
- Waddling gait or walking on toes
- Shoulder, hip, hand, or facial weakness
- Muscle stiffness or joint contractures
- Swallowing, breathing, or heart concerns

Testing Identifies the Muscular Dystrophy Type and Care Needs
Evaluation may include a neurologic examination, family history, muscle enzyme blood tests, genetic testing, EMG, heart and breathing assessments, or muscle biopsy when needed. Care may include subtype-specific medication, rehabilitation, stretching, mobility support, respiratory care, heart monitoring, swallowing support, or genetic counseling.
Treatment decisions may depend on:
- Pattern and age of symptom onset
- Family history and genetic findings
- Muscle strength and daily function
- Heart or breathing involvement
- Swallowing and mobility needs
- Eligibility for subtype-specific treatment
Care Planning Must Match the Muscular Dystrophy Type
There is no single treatment plan for every muscular dystrophy. Some types have targeted therapies based on confirmed genetic changes, while others require care focused on maintaining movement, limiting contractures, monitoring breathing and heart function, and supporting daily independence.
Care planning may include physical or occupational therapy, mobility equipment, respiratory support, cardiac care, swallowing assessment, genetic counseling, and coordination with additional specialists based on the diagnosis.

Muscular Dystrophy FAQs
What are the first signs of muscular dystrophy?
Early signs may include progressive muscle weakness, frequent falls, difficulty rising from the floor, trouble climbing stairs, delayed walking, toe walking, or a waddling gait. Other symptoms depend on the type and may involve the face, shoulders, hands, swallowing muscles, breathing muscles, or heart.
What are the different types of muscular dystrophy?
Muscular dystrophy includes Duchenne, Becker, myotonic, limb-girdle, facioscapulohumeral, congenital, distal, oculopharyngeal, and Emery-Dreifuss muscular dystrophy. Each type has a different genetic cause, age of onset, progression pattern, and group of muscles most likely to be affected.
How is muscular dystrophy diagnosed?
Diagnosis begins with symptom history, family history, a neurologic examination, and muscle-strength testing. Evaluation may include creatine kinase blood testing, genetic testing, EMG, heart or breathing assessments, and sometimes muscle biopsy. The exact testing depends on the suspected muscular dystrophy type and clinical findings.
What treatments are used for muscular dystrophy?
Treatment depends on the muscular dystrophy type and may include medications, subtype-specific therapies, physical or occupational therapy, stretching, braces, mobility equipment, respiratory support, heart treatment, swallowing care, or surgery. Some targeted treatments are available only for patients with specific confirmed genetic changes.
Can muscular dystrophy begin in adulthood?
Yes. Some muscular dystrophies begin during infancy or childhood, while others may not appear until adolescence or adulthood. Myotonic, limb-girdle, facioscapulohumeral, distal, Becker, and oculopharyngeal muscular dystrophies may present later, depending on the specific subtype and genetic change.
Can muscular dystrophy affect breathing or heart function?
Yes. Some muscular dystrophy types weaken breathing muscles or affect the heart muscle and rhythm. Monitoring may include breathing tests, sleep evaluation, cardiac imaging, or heart-rhythm testing. Severe breathing difficulty, choking, chest pain, fainting, or blue lips requires immediate emergency attention.
